As the next step, we performed the dynamic analysis of the apps. Dynamic Analysis is a black-box safety testing methodology that analyzes an app by working it and performing probably malicious operations on it. For performing dynamic evaluation, we used Genymotion Android emulatorFootnote 4, MobSF dynamic analyzer and DrozerFootnote 5. The rationale for using MobSF and Drozer is that these frameworks are among the many hottest and widely used dynamic analyzers within the subject.

What is the 3 month rule in mental health?

Under Section 58, a 3-month rule specifically applies to medication for mental disorder for detained patients covering the first 3 calendar months commencing from the first date (not necessarily the date on which they were detained) they are administered such treatment as a detained patient; after 3 months such ...

What is security in mental health?

The purpose of security in psychiatric care is to provide a safe and secure environment for patients, staff and visitors which facilitates appropriate treatment for patients and appropriately protects the wider community.
